Integrated Factory Renovation in Sweden: 7,000 m² High-Performance Epoxy Flooring and Exterior Upgrade System

KAIDA PAINT delivered a comprehensive facility-wide renovation solution for a major industrial plant in Sweden. This large-scale project integrated 7,000 m² of heavy-duty epoxy flooring with over 10,000 m² of specialized roof and wall coatings. By combining a high-build epoxy mid-coat with a water-based polyurethane topcoat, the system provides exceptional durability and scratch resistance, meeting the stringent quality standards of the Swedish manufacturing environment.

Client Challenge

The client required a comprehensive facility upgrade to restore structural integrity and operational efficiency—all within a strict 27-day window.

The aging industrial facility in Sweden faced significant deterioration across its 7,000 m² production floor, as well as its roofing and wall systems. Years of high-intensity manufacturing had left the concrete substrate compromised. To meet modern production standards and ensure workplace safety, the client needed a holistic renovation solution that could integrate flooring, wall, and roof protection without disrupting their tight operational schedule.

icons8-circled-1

Severe Substrate Deterioration and Cracking

The existing concrete floor was plagued by deep structural cracks, surface dusting (laitance), and uneven worn areas. These defects not only posed a safety risk for forklift traffic but also created a high probability of adhesion failure for any new coating. Complete surface restoration was mandatory before the high-performance epoxy system could be applied.

icons8-circled-2

Holistic Multi-System Integration

Unlike standard flooring jobs, this project required a "full-envelope" renovation. Coordinating the repair of 7,000 m² of flooring, 6,150 m² of roofing, and 4,400 m² of walls necessitated a highly synchronized material strategy. The systems needed to be compatible—from epoxy primers for galvanized metal to scratch-resistant exterior coatings—to ensure long-term durability across the entire facility.

icons8-circled-3

Extreme Time Constraints for Large-Scale Execution

With a total renovation surface exceeding 17,500 m², the 27-calendar-day deadline was exceptionally ambitious. The project demanded a high-efficiency workflow and rapid-curing materials that could withstand the Swedish industrial environment, ensuring the factory could return to full production capacity without costly downtime.

Advanced Substrate Restoration

To address the challenges of cracked, dusty, and uneven concrete, the floor was mechanically prepared and treated with a high-penetration epoxy primer. This crucial layer helped seal the porous substrate, strengthen the surface integrity, and create a superior bonding foundation for the subsequent high-build epoxy mid-coat and quartz sand reinforcement.

High-Performance Integrated Protection

The flooring system utilized a heavy-duty epoxy structure finished with a water-based polyurethane ultra-wear-resistant topcoat. This combination offers exceptional scratch resistance and chemical stability. For the roof and walls, we provided specialized epoxy-based primers for galvanized metal and scratch-resistant exterior coatings, ensuring seamless protection across the entire facility envelope.

A highly efficient multi-system installation process optimized for rapid facility renovation and long-term durability.

Step 01

Comprehensive Site & Substrate Assessment

The 7,000 m² floor, along with the roof and wall surfaces, underwent a rigorous inspection to identify cracks, weak spots, and galvanized metal corrosion. This assessment defined the precise preparation methods and material selection required for the integrated facility-wide renovation.

Step 02

High-Efficiency Mechanical Surface Preparation

To handle the large-scale requirement, advanced mechanical grinding was used on the floor to remove laitance and create an open-textured substrate. Simultaneously, roof and wall surfaces were cleaned and treated to ensure maximum adhesion for the specialized coating systems.

Step 03

Precision Crack Repair & Multi-Surface Leveling

Floor cracks (as seen in initial site photos) and damaged sections were repaired using high-strength epoxy mortar. Wall and roof transitions were patched and leveled to create a stable, seamless base for the subsequent protective layers.

Step 04

Specialized Primer Systems for Diverse Substrates

A high-penetration epoxy primer was applied to seal and strengthen the concrete floor. For the galvanized metal roofing, we used a specialized epoxy-based primer designed to prevent corrosion and ensure a long-lasting bond with the exterior-grade coatings.

Step 05

Heavy-Duty Epoxy Reinforcement & Mid-Layer

A thick epoxy intermediate layer, reinforced with quartz sand, was installed on the floor. This step significantly enhanced the load-bearing performance and impact resistance, preparing the facility for high-frequency forklift traffic and heavy machinery movement.

Step 06

Advanced Wear-Resistant & Exterior Topcoats

The process concluded with the application of a Water-Based Polyurethane Topcoat for the floor and scratch-resistant clean paint for the walls/roof. This dual-protection approach ensures easy cleaning, UV resistance, and maximum surface longevity for the entire facility.
